Meanwhile back on the We Think seminar…
By far the most interesting and relevant presenter of the day, for me at least, was Jon Ippolito. The man who describes himself as “a footsoldier in the battle between network and hierarchic cultures” presented a range of his network projects from Stillwater – the New Media program of the University of Maine at Orono which use the semantic web as a means of actually creating the linkages that everyone else seemed, at best, to be hinting at.
I’m going to have a play with The Pool and Thoughtmesh to see if they really can break the habit of hierarchical cultures and, as John has it, make me think more like a network.
